Will Medicare pay for a walk-in shower in Corpus Christi?

Medicare generally covers medically necessary services and equipment, not typically home improvements. While it might cover certain bathroom safety aids, it's unlikely to cover the full cost of a walk-in shower installation. It's best to consult Medicare directly for specific coverage details in Texas. The pros cannot advise on insurance.

What are the disadvantages of a walk-in shower?

While walk-in showers offer many advantages, the initial cost can be a consideration. Some designs might also require more frequent cleaning of the door or enclosure. However, the enhanced safety and independence they provide are significant benefits for many residents in Corpus Christi.
